In 2023, Qatar Islamic Insurance Company implemented Azentio Premia Claims as its Insurance Claims Management solution. The rollout was part of a strategic modernization to unify fragmented systems and centralize claims, policy issuance and customer channels under a single digital insurance platform. Azentio executed a phased implementation that prioritized stabilization before optimization across Motor, General Insurance, Medical, and Individual and Group Life lines of business.
Azentio Premia Claims was configured to provide a comprehensive workflow for claims intimation, registration and settlement, and to automate quotation issuance and policy generation. Functional modules included digital portals for B2B and B2C channels, a feature rich mobile app for real time claims initiation and policy management, a garage portal and a surveyor app, with robotics supporting bulk travel policy issuance. The platform implemented structured approval matrices and automated workflow orchestration to eliminate manual, paper based processes.
Integrations tied Azentio Premia Claims into QIIC's core systems and customer facing web and mobile interfaces to create a unified digital insurance ecosystem. Security and compliance integrations included PII encryption aligned with Qatar Central Bank regulations, a successful 100 percent penetration test, and AML screening connected to the Ministry of Interior and to the International Security Assurance ISA. The integrated landscape enabled centralized control of claims workflows across front end channels and operational back end systems.
Governance and rollout emphasized change management and data migration stabilization, the project acknowledged early challenges with legacy data migration and user adoption before achieving steady state operations. QIIC established an authority matrix and governance rules within Azentio Premia Claims to standardize approvals and reduce regulatory vulnerabilities. The phased approach allowed targeted remediation of integration gaps and iterative optimization of process automation.
Explicit outcomes reported by QIIC included improved operational efficiency and cost reductions from automation, strengthened regulatory compliance and data security through PII encryption and AML screening, and an enhanced customer experience driven by the modern mobile app. Azentio Premia Claims served as the Insurance Claims Management backbone connecting core processing, digital portals and mobile self service capabilities. The deployment unified claims, policy issuance and customer engagement into a centralized platform covering QIIC's primary lines of business.

In 2019, Qatar Islamic Insurance Group Q.P.S.C. implemented Microsoft 365 as its cloud Collaboration platform. The deployment follows a tenant based Microsoft 365 model providing core Collaboration capabilities including Exchange Online for enterprise email, SharePoint Online for document management, OneDrive for personal file storage, and Microsoft Teams for real time communication and meetings. The implementation covers the company’s approximately 500 employees in Qatar and supports corporate communications, document sharing workflows, and cross functional collaboration across underwriting, claims, finance, and operations.
Microsoft 365 is referenced on the company website, indicating the Microsoft 365 Collaboration suite is integrated with the public web presence and corporate identity. Operational governance includes tenant level administration, user provisioning and access controls, and document sharing policies to meet regulatory and information security needs. In 2019 Qatar Islamic Insurance Group Q.P.S.C. deployed Microsoft Azure Cloud Services to host its public website. Qatar Islamic Insurance Group Q.P.S.C. uses Microsoft Azure Cloud Services for Application Hosting and Computing Services to support its customer facing digital channels and web presence.
The implementation centers on cloud compute and managed platform hosting, leveraging compute instances and platform services for application runtime, object storage for media and content, content delivery capabilities and TLS termination that are typical of Application Hosting and Computing Services. Operational ownership resides with the company IT operations team, which manages cloud account provisioning, security controls, certificate lifecycle and automated deployment pipelines for web releases. The deployment architecture emphasizes managed load balancing, autoscaling and platform patching to maintain the public website, with governance focused on central cloud account management, operational procedures for web application updates and security monitoring.
